This flavourful dish of Italian-style meatballs has a subtle spicy kick from the sauce. This recipe comes from The Gut Health Diet Plan by Christine Bailey. The sauce and meatballs can be prepared in advance, then reheated and cooked when ready to eat, for a quick and easy mid-week meal.
Even better, turkey is a high-protein, low-fat meat that is rich in gut-supporting nutrients, including iron and zinc. It is easy to digest and contains essential amino acids for gut repair. Serve with the courgette/zucchini noodles on page 87 for an even healthier meal!

104 Turkey Meatballs with Roasted Tomato Sauce

Serves 2

Preparation time: 20 minutes

Cooking time: 50 minutes

Ingredients:
1 small red onion, cut into quarters
2 garlic cloves, peeled and left whole
½ red pepper/ bell pepper, deseeded and cut into large chunks
500g/ 1lb 2oz plum tomatoes, cut into quarters
2 tsp olive oil or coconut oil
1 tsp chipotle sauce or a few drops of Tabasco sauce, to taste
1 tsp lime jusice
250g/ 9oz minced/ ground turkey
½ egg, beaten
1 tbsp coconut oil
sea salt and ground black pepper
chopped parsley leaves, to serve

Method:

  • Preheat the oven to 190C/375F/ Gas 5. Put the onion in a roasting pan and add the garlic, red pepper/ bell pepper and tomatoes. Season with salt and pepper, then add the olive oil. Toss the vegetables in the oil to coat, then roast for 30 minutes until tender and lightly golden.
  • Put the roasted vegetables into a blender or food processor and add the chipotle sauce and lime juice. Blend until smooth, then transfer to a saucepan over a medium-high hear and bring to the boil. Reduce the heat and simmer for 5 minutes. Leave to one side.
  • Put the turkey in a bowl and season with salt and pepper. Add the egg and stir well. Shape into little balls. Heat the coconut oil in a frying pan over a medium-high heat. Fry the balls for 5-6 minutes until browned on all sides. Drain on paper towels.
  • Return the sauce to a gentle simmer, then put the meatballs in the sauce and cook for a further 5 minutes until cooked through. Scatter with parsley and serve.
